Package: exim4-config
Version: 4.69-1
Followup-For: Bug #462460
the sed error is due to the way, UPEX4C_macros are constructed in
the script, with bare embedded newlines, that should be escapes
instead, patch the preprocess_macro() function like this:
--- /usr/sbin/update-exim4.conf-debian 2008-01-22 09:36:34.000000000 +0100
+++ /usr/sbin/update-exim4.conf 2008-01-27 19:19:17.060973318 +0100
@@ -329,7 +329,7 @@
macroname="${1:-}"
shift
contents="$(lowercase ${@:-empty} | check_ascii_pipe)"
- echo -n ".ifndef $macroname\n$macroname=$contents\n.endif\n"
+ echo -n ".ifndef $macroname\\\n$macroname=$contents\\\n.endif\\\n"
}
seed_macro() {
## hope that helps! Peter
